Subject: Change of release date of consolidated quarterly report for the third quarter of 2024
The Management Board of Globe Trade Centre S.A. (the "Company") hereby announces that the
release date of the Company's a consolidated quarterly report for the third quarter of 2024 ended 30
September 2024, scheduled for 14 November 2024 (as announced in the current report No. 1/2024
dated 30 January 2024), is changed to 26 November 2024.
